What are the main steps involved in the asphalt shingle roof installation process explained step by step? The process typically includes removing the old roofing, inspecting and preparing the roof deck, installing underlayment, laying down the asphalt shingles, and finishing with proper sealing and flashing. Local contractors follow these steps to ensure a durable and properly installed roof.
How do local contractors prepare the roof before installing asphalt shingles? They start by removing any existing roofing materials, inspecting the roof deck for damage, and making necessary repairs. Proper preparation helps ensure the new asphalt shingle roof installation is secure and long-lasting.
What materials are used during the asphalt shingle roof installation process? The primary materials include asphalt shingles, underlayment, flashing, nails, and sealant. Local service providers select quality materials to meet the specific needs of each roofing project.
How is the asphalt shingle roof installed step by step by local pros? Installation involves laying down a waterproof underlayment, installing starter strips, applying shingles in overlapping rows, and adding flashing and ridge caps. Each step is performed carefully to ensure proper alignment and weather resistance.
